Rhodium‐Catalyzed Synthesis of Dialkyl(Heteroaryl)Phosphine Sulfides by Phosphinylation of Heteroaryl Sulfides

Dialkyl(heteroaryl)phosphine sulfides were synthesized by the rhodium‐catalyzed exchange reaction of heteroaryl aryl sulfides and tetraalkyldiphosphine disulfides. The reaction has a broad applicability, giving diverse dialkyl(heteroaryl)phosphine sulfides containing five‐ and six‐membered heteroaryl groups. Various dialkyl(heteroaryl)phosphines were obtained by desulfurization.
